Before diving into this specific code, it's crucial to understand what the terms VID and PID mean. These are not random numbers but standardized identifiers used in universal serial bus (USB) technology.

A unique 4-digit hexadecimal code assigned by the USB Implementers Forum (USB-IF) to a specific company or manufacturer. It ensures that no two companies share the same ID.

This is the classic "fake capacity" scam. The flash memory chip on your drive is physically only 4GB or 8GB. A dishonest manufacturer modified the controller's firmware to report 128GB. Your operating system believes it, but any data written beyond 4GB will corrupt. An MP tool will show the real capacity during formatting.
